The Whatcom
County Council Office is located on the main floor of the Whatcom
County Courthouse at 311 Grand Avenue, Suite 105, Bellingham, Washington
98225

County
Council Office business hours are Monday through Friday from 8:00
a.m. to 5:00 p.m. The office is closed on County holidays. The councilmembers
do not keep regular office hours, however the Council staff is always
available during business hours to receive comments, answer questions,
and provide access to information.
Through the Council
Office, citizens may purchase copies of documents, meeting audiotapes,
and DVD’s of the regular County Council meetings. The cost
is set in the Whatcom County Unified Fee Schedule. Costs in 2006:
- Paper copies are $.15
- Audiotape copies are $8, or $4 if you provide a new, blank
90-minute cassette
- DVD copies are $8 per DVD
There
is no cost to examine the public record in the Council Office during
business hours.
